Shingleback Unedited Shiraz 2009

Part of the original McLaren Vale “Scarce Earth” line up. Only 1250 bottles produced. This is part of Shingleback’s wine club cellar release program. Bottled under DIAM cork.

Shingleback, Unedited, Shiraz, McLaren Vale, 2009

The weight of expectation of the wine is comparable to the weight of the bottle. Only just garnet at the edges in the glass with a dark heart. 15.5% alcohol brings lifted blackberry, cedar ash, sweet black plum, and blocks of chocolate. Heavy and serious complexity: mint flavours attempt to keep things fresh but it almost succumbs to the weight of thick dark fleshy fruit. McLaren Vale minerality still makes its presence known as a support act to the big show with more than a cameo of tongue coating micro tannins. Long term cellaring prospect or unbridled hedonistic joy.

RRP: NA ($79.95 for current 2014 release)
Alc: 15.5%
